The Chicago Bears were mocked over their signing of veteran tight end Jimmy Graham but the early results of the season tell a different story.
Chicago Bears general manager Ryan Pace was mocked this past offseason due to the signing of veteran Jimmy Graham to a two year contract worth $16 million.
The reason for the criticism of Pace over this signing is because Graham’s time with the Green Bay Packers appeared to indicate that the game has passed the veteran tight end by.
